What is a Mosquito Backpack Fogger and How Does It Work?
A mosquito backpack fogger is a portable device designed to disperse insecticide in the form of a fog or mist, specifically targeting mosquitoes and other flying insects. This equipment is typically worn on the back like a backpack and is used for both residential and commercial pest control applications, allowing users to effectively cover large areas with minimal effort.
According to the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), fogging is an effective method for controlling mosquito populations, especially in areas prone to mosquito-borne diseases such as West Nile virus and Zika virus. The EPA recognizes various fogging agents that can be utilized in backpack foggers, ensuring safety and efficacy in pest management.
Key aspects of a mosquito backpack fogger include its design, functionality, and the types of insecticides it can dispense. Most models feature a powerful fan that creates a fine mist, which allows for uniform distribution of the insecticide over a wide area. The nozzle design is crucial, as it determines the droplet size and dispersion pattern. Users can choose from various chemical formulations, including pyrethroids and other synthetic insecticides, which are effective against a range of pests.
This technology significantly impacts pest control practices by providing a rapid and efficient means of reducing mosquito populations. For instance, studies have shown that aerial and ground fogging can lead to a dramatic drop in adult mosquito populations, which is crucial for public health initiatives in communities facing outbreaks of mosquito-borne diseases. Furthermore, backpack foggers can be used in recreational areas, like parks and campgrounds, to enhance the comfort and safety of outdoor activities.
The benefits of using a mosquito backpack fogger extend beyond just immediate mosquito control. Effective fogging can help reduce the incidence of diseases transmitted by mosquitoes, thereby lowering healthcare costs for communities. Moreover, fogging can be integrated into integrated pest management (IPM) strategies, allowing for more sustainable and environmentally friendly pest control practices. For optimal results, it is recommended to use foggers during times when mosquitoes are most active, such as dusk or dawn, and to follow the manufacturer’s instructions for safe and effective application.
To maximize the effectiveness of a mosquito backpack fogger, users should consider several best practices. These include selecting the right insecticide based on the target mosquito species, conducting pre-treatment assessments of the area to determine the level of infestation, and timing applications to coincide with peak mosquito activity. Regular maintenance of the fogger, including cleaning and inspecting the equipment, is also essential to ensure consistent performance.

What Impact Do Different Fuel Types Have on Performance?
The type of fuel used in mosquito backpack foggers can greatly influence their performance, efficiency, and ease of use.
- Gasoline: Gasoline-powered foggers typically offer high performance and can operate for extended periods without needing a refill.
- Electric: Electric foggers are known for their convenience and lower environmental impact, making them suitable for residential use.
- Battery-powered: These foggers provide the flexibility of portability and ease of use without the hassle of cords or gasoline, but may have limited run times.
- Propane: Propane foggers provide a robust performance and are often used in commercial settings due to their consistent output and power.
Gasoline: Gasoline-powered foggers are favored for their ability to cover large areas quickly, making them ideal for extensive mosquito infestations. They typically feature powerful engines that generate a high volume of fog, ensuring effective insect control over a longer duration. However, they do require regular maintenance and proper safety precautions due to the use of flammable fuel.
Electric: Electric foggers are highly regarded for their user-friendly operation and low noise levels, making them perfect for residential neighborhoods where noise may be a concern. They often come with the added benefit of being environmentally friendly, producing no emissions during operation. However, their effectiveness can be limited by the availability of power outlets and the distance from the fogger to the target area.
Battery-powered: Battery-powered foggers combine portability with ease of use, allowing users to maneuver freely without the constraints of cords. They are particularly useful for small to medium-sized areas and are a great choice for homeowners who prefer a lightweight option. The trade-off is that battery life can restrict operational time, necessitating a backup battery or a quick recharge between uses.
Propane: Propane foggers are favored in commercial applications because they can generate a consistent and powerful fog output, which is essential for large-scale pest control operations. The use of propane also allows for quick refueling, so operators can work for extended periods without interruption. However, they can be heavier and more cumbersome than other types, making maneuverability a potential issue in tight spaces.

How Can You Maximize the Performance of Your Mosquito Backpack Fogger?
To maximize the performance of your mosquito backpack fogger, consider the following strategies:
- Proper Fuel Selection: Using the right fuel is crucial for ensuring optimal operation and longevity of your fogger.
- Regular Maintenance: Routine checks and maintenance can prevent issues and ensure your fogger operates at peak performance.
- Correct Nozzle Adjustment: Adjusting the nozzle to the appropriate setting can enhance the distribution of the fog and improve coverage.
- Timing and Weather Conditions: The effectiveness of your fogging is greatly influenced by the timing and environmental conditions during application.
- Use of Quality Chemicals: Selecting high-quality insecticides specifically designed for fogging can lead to better mosquito control.
- Targeted Application Techniques: Employing strategic techniques during application can significantly enhance the area coverage and efficacy of the treatment.
Proper Fuel Selection: Using the right fuel, such as a high-quality two-stroke oil mixed with gasoline, ensures that your fogger runs smoothly and efficiently. Poor fuel can lead to engine problems and decreased performance.
Regular Maintenance: Regularly checking components like filters, spark plugs, and hoses can help identify issues before they escalate. Keeping the fogger clean and performing periodic servicing will prolong its life and improve functionality.
Correct Nozzle Adjustment: The fogger’s nozzle should be adjusted based on the specific requirements of the area being treated. Proper adjustment allows for optimal droplet size and distribution, ensuring that the insecticide effectively reaches target areas.
Timing and Weather Conditions: The best times to fog are typically early morning or late evening when mosquitoes are most active. Additionally, avoiding windy or rainy conditions can enhance the effectiveness of the fogging, as wind can disperse the chemicals too quickly and rain can wash them away.
Use of Quality Chemicals: Investing in high-quality insecticides that are specifically formulated for fogging applications can significantly improve mosquito elimination rates. These chemicals tend to have better adherence properties and longer-lasting effects compared to generic options.
Targeted Application Techniques: Employing techniques such as focusing on areas with stagnant water, dense vegetation, and shaded spots where mosquitoes breed can maximize the effectiveness of your fogging efforts. This targeted approach ensures that the treatment is both efficient and effective in reducing mosquito populations.
